Elements Affecting Custodianship Decisions



To make enlightened decisions relating to child wardship setups, it's important to recognize the crucial factors that affect wardship decisions. Factors such as the youngster's age, physical and emotional needs, and the ability of each moms and dad to satisfy those demands are crucial captive choices.

Courts also take into consideration the security of each moms and dad's home atmosphere, the partnership in between the kid and each moms and dad, and any type of background of misuse or overlook. Additionally, the willingness of each moms and dad to cultivate a strong relationship between the kid and the other parent is a substantial aspect.

The child's very own choices, relying on their age and maturation, might additionally be taken into account. Courts intend to prioritize the child's best interests when making protection decisions, focusing on offering a risk-free and nurturing setting that supports the youngster's total well-being.
